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Kings Norton to Hilsea start from as little as £13.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Kings Norton to Hilsea start from £71.50 one way, or £71.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Kings Norton to Hilsea are available for £103.50 one way, or £171.00 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Kings Norton Station is committed to providing a seamless ticket purchasing experience. With a ticket office open from early morning until evening, you can buy or collect your tickets with ease. For those who prefer the self-service route, ticket machines are available, and they are designed to be accessible to all passengers. While smartcards are not issued or validated here, traditional tickets will get you where you need to go.

CCTV covers the station, giving passengers peace of mind, and there's a contact center available to address any inquiries you might have during your travel. Be sure to take note that luggage storage services are not offered here, so pack what you can comfortably carry. For those needing extra help, staff assistance is available during specified hours and additional information points provide travel updates via electronic announcements and screens.

Accessibility and Support

Accessibility is a key priority at Kings Norton Station. Step-free access is available throughout, but do be aware of some long or steep ramps. If you anticipate needing any further assistance, make it known to station staff or on-board conductors. Public Wi-Fi is not available, so plan ahead if you're dependent on connectivity during your visit.

While the toilets, including accessible ones, are located within the Booking Hall, they are only available when the ticket office is open, so plan accordingly. With seating areas and a sufficient number of accessible spaces in the parking lot, travelers with varied needs should find that Kings Norton accommodates them well. There is no first-class lounge or refreshment facilities on-site, so it might be a good idea to grab a coffee before you arrive.

Onward Travel and Connections

Whether you're continuing your journey by car, bus, or rail replacement services, Kings Norton is well-connected. There are local bus services and taxis readily available, making onward travel a breeze. For those relying on rail replacement services, vehicles operate from the public bus stops on Pershore Road South, just outside the station. Facilities and Amenities

Hilsea Station offers a range of basic fac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Although there isn't a dedicated ticket office, ticket machines are conveniently placed to assist with pur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. These machines are accessible and support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ring inclusivity for all travelers.

If you're in need of information or assistance, a help point is available, but do note that staff assistance isn't present on-site. When traveling dispatches assistance is managed by the train Guards, so should you require aid, make yourself known to them upon boarding. Unfortunately, the station doesn’t have amenities such as to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, or an ATM, so it’s advised to plan ahead. CCTV is present to ensure safety and security across the premises.

Accessibility

For those needing step-free access, Hilsea Station provides limited capabilities through short, albeit steep, ramps to both platforms. Inter-platform interchange poses a choice between traversing a footbridge with steps or taking a longer step-free route across roads and paths. It’s important to plan your journey with these factors in mind if accessibility is a priority.

While accessible ticket machines and ramps for train access are available, facilities like accessible toilets and waiting rooms are absent. Passenger planning tools such as helplines and customer help points are provided to facilitate better travel arrangements.

Onward Travel Connections

Transitioning from train to other modes of transport is streamlined, with convenient bus stops accessible on Norway Road, aimed at Portsmouth, Cosham, and Havant neighborhoods. For impromptu rail replacement needs, these stops are aptly stationed by the Vauxhall Garage vicinity.
